Unlike PR firms, legal firms in the UK are bound by anti money laundering Know your Client Regulations. It requires customer due diligence including identifying their customers and checking who they say they are, and requires enhanced due diligence when you enter into a relationship with politically exposed persons including taking measures to establish where the person's wealth and the funds involved in the business relationship come from. https://www.gov.uk/guidance/money-laundering-regulations-your-responsibilities | 00 | not toxic |

The National Commission of Science for Sustainable Forestry concluded that 3.5 million acres (or six percent) of the PNW's 56.8 million acres of forestland qualified as "old growth"—that is, largely trees over 30 inches in diameter with complex forest canopies.
https://www.scientificamerican.com/article/are-old-growth-forests/
If it ain't "Old Growth" by that definition--which is pretty broad--and it's growing in the Oregon mountains, it was probably re-planted by either the USFS or some "private" entity.
Replanting creates unnatural agglomerations of trees, or "tree plantations", which are valued as a commercial raw material, but which lacks many of the defining characteristics of an actual forest, including the " the complex forest canopy" the USFS identifies.
